Portable claims a single mother can’t raise a child

By Muinat Adebayo

Habeeb Okikiola, the controversial singer fondly called Portable, has claimed a single mother cannot properly raise a child.

Portable spoke about several topics during the recent Timi Agbaje’s podcast  episode on Tuesday.

When asked about his previous comment on a single woman raising a child, Portable was affirmative.

Speaking in Pidgin English, the ‘Zazoo Zeh’ crooner claimed if a single mother “disappoints” her man, she will find it difficult to take care of herself and the child(ren).

“Wetin I mean? You disappoint your husband, you con go carry pikin. Who go con dey take care of am? Who go feed you? No be ‘asana’ go feed am, The papa pikin wey dey hustle?” he said.

“Okay now, you think sey e easy make man dey hustle, make woman sit down for house? Oba ba lori ohun gbogbo – a man must hustle.

“If I don marry you I don marry you. Why you go dey promise another man? You dey another man house, you promise another man, you no know sey na f**k up be that? If dem sey make she screenshot my account balance make she send am for them, e go send am!”

Portable also advised men to make money before searching for love.

“Dem go rip you. Make money before you love. Na hin finish am. If you get money, woman go dey pursue you,” he added.

Last month, Portable accused Keji, one of his baby mamas, of infidelity.

“Man put you for the house, you still dey promise another man. Wahala Wahala Wahala. You are never ready. O sare lo marry,” he claimed.
